Fort Scott (FSK) to Mississauga (YYZ) Flight Distance
The flight distance from Fort Scott Municipal Airport (FSK) in Fort Scott, United States to Toronto / Lester B. Pearson International Airport (YYZ) in Mississauga, Canada is 1,430 kilometers (889 miles / 772 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 3h, flying east northeast at a heading of 58°.
